Rotherfield St Martin is a community-led project providing support, care and services to older people in Rotherfield and the surrounding area, with the aim to prevent isolation and loneliness.

Within the centre of Rotherfield we operate a Drop in Centre, a weekly social club with a speaker or entertainment, volunteer driver’s scheme, weekly exercise and hydrotherapy classes. a befriender's scheme, therapies, member-led activities such as bridge, table tennis, knitting & nattering, art clubs, Dementia support groups, outings and day trips plus an annual Holiday at Home programme. Our Aims and Objectives By inspiring our community to care for one another, our vision is a community where every older person in Rotherfield and surrounding areas, enjoys a secure and enjoyable third age. Rotherfield is a rural village and has a higher than average number of older residents, with over 25% of the local population being aged 65 and over. Most of the beneficiaries of our charity are within the age range 70 to 95. There are poor transport links and reduced access to services for older people. We address the resultant isolation and loneliness by offering a weekly programme of regular activities, including trips out, social gatherings, learning new skills, clubs, exercise classes, therapies, signposting, befriending, a volunteer driver scheme, holiday at home scheme, hydrotherapy and more.  In short, RSM provides practical support, friendship and comfort to any member who calls on us. Our members tell us that they want and need to feel connected to their community and RSM provides the means to do so.  Our centre is open every week day between 9 and 5, for people to phone or drop in, have coffee and cake, borrow books from our library or take part in the many different clubs and activities on offer. We also offer members access to support services and can connect them with reputable local tradespeople, carers, neighbours and other useful networks. We currently have more than 220 members and are supported by more than 100 volunteers. Our objectives… To support older residents to be active and valued members of the community. To provide a community hub to support local residents and foster social connections. To develop a financially resilient, community led charity. To encourage and support our members to connect digitally. To secure a permanent home at the heart of the village.
